Ketterer leads Ellwood girls
Ellwood City (42) Vs. West Allegheny (32)
Dec 20, 2013
Karington Ketterer collected a game-high 22 points to lead the Lady Wolverines to a Section 2-AAA home win over West Allegheny.
Ketterer added five rebounds and three steals as well for Ellwood (1-2, 3-3).
The Lady Wolverines raced out to a 14-5 lead and never looked back.
“I told the girls at the beginning of the game that the first quarter would set the tone for the entire game and it did,” said first-year Ellwood coach Dena Noble. “We jumped on them quick, forcing turnovers with our press and coming up with transition points.
“We made some minor mistakes when the game was close but were able to overcome it. I am so proud of Karington Ketterer for stepping up and playing to her capability. This was a great team win.”
Katelyn Wardman added eight points and a team-best seven rebounds for the victors.
Lexi Lynn led the Lady Indians (1-2, 3-3) with 13 points.
